5 Stimmen

Wie passt der Text auf die Schaltfläche?

In meiner Android-App habe ich eine Schaltfläche zum Abstimmen von Fotos. Wenn der Benutzer diese Schaltfläche auswählt, wird der Text auf dieser Schaltfläche zu "Danke für Ihre Stimme" und wenn er ein Foto sieht, das er zuvor gewählt hat, wird auf der Schaltfläche der Text "Sie haben bereits für dieses Foto gestimmt" angezeigt...das Problem ist, dass es so aussieht: http://i55.tinypic.com/t4z3vl.png

Kann mir jemand helfen, wie ich den Text auf den Button einfügen kann?

Jede Idee ist willkommen. Vielen Dank im Voraus.

In xml habe ich dies:

<LinearLayout android:layout_width="fill_parent"
        android:layout_height="wrap_content" android:layout_below="@id/imagetitle"
        android:orientation="horizontal">
        <Button android:layout_width="wrap_content"
            android:layout_height="wrap_content"
            android:text="Previous" android:id="@+id/previous" />
        <Button android:layout_width="185dip" android:layout_height="wrap_content"
            android:text="Vote for this picture" android:id="@+id/vote" />
        <Button android:layout_width="wrap_content"
            android:layout_height="wrap_content" android:text="Next" android:id="@+id/next" />
    </LinearLayout>

6voto

Avi Kumar Punkte 4971

Ich glaube, Sie wollen alle Schaltflächen oben ausrichten Fügen Sie diese Zeile in Ihr Layout ein

LinearLayout android:baselineAligned="false"

3voto

Arnab Chakraborty Punkte 7412

Utilisez "wrap_content" für die layout_height Eigenschaft der Button

1voto

PedroAGSantos Punkte 2271

Hallo, sehen Sie sich das an http://developer.Android.com/guide/practices/screens_support.html vielleicht löst sich dein Problem, wenn du für jeden Bildschirm einen anderen Stil verwendest :D

CodeJaeger.com

CodeJaeger ist eine Gemeinschaft für Programmierer, die täglich Hilfe erhalten..
Wir haben viele Inhalte, und Sie können auch Ihre eigenen Fragen stellen oder die Fragen anderer Leute lösen.

Powered by:

X